McRae/Album
3047 McRae Blvd
El Paso, TX 79925
This bus stop at McRae/Album serves as a convenient transportation hub in El Paso, TX, US.
Generated from this place's information
See a problem?
This bus stop at McRae/Album serves as a convenient transportation hub in El Paso, TX, US.
Generated from this place's information